About Beastmaster Ascension
Beastmaster Ascension, Enchantment, designed by Alex Horley-Orlandelli first released in Oct, 2009 in the set Zendikar and was printed exactly in 11 different ways. It see play in 1 formats: Commander.
A deck that focuses on aggressive creature strategies, such as a token or aggro deck, would benefit greatly from including Beastmaster Ascension. It can quickly pump up your creatures and turn them into formidable threats. While there may be other cards that provide similar effects, Beastmaster Ascension is a strong choice for decks looking to close out games quickly with a swarm of creatures. It should definitely see play in decks that can consistently trigger its ability and take advantage of the powerful boost it provides.
Rules
10/01/09
If you attack with multiple creatures, Beastmaster Ascension’s first ability triggers multiple times.
